Uber has launched a simplified app interface tailored for older users, featuring larger buttons, easier navigation, and support for caregivers or family members to manage rides.
In Europe, the company is also introducing:
• “Uberomats”: physical kiosks in train stations and hospitals to help seniors without smartphones
• Live interactive training in collaboration with GetSetUp to teach seniors how to use the app
